Improved Diagnostics and Treatment Options
Medical products have greatly contributed to the improvement of diagnostics and treatment options. Diagnostic tools such as blood tests, imaging devices, and genetic testing kits have revolutionized the way conditions are diagnosed. This early detection allows medical professionals to intervene sooner, leading to better treatment outcomes.
Similarly, the development of new medications and therapies has transformed the treatment landscape. Innovative drugs, vaccines, and medical interventions have paved the way for better management of diseases and improved patient well-being. Medical products have played a critical role in reducing mortality rates and increasing life expectancy.
Enhanced Patient Care and Safety
In addition to diagnostics and treatment, medical products are essential for enhanced patient care and safety. Medical devices such as defibrillators, anesthesia machines, and ventilators are indispensable during surgical procedures, emergencies, and intensive care settings. These products not only save lives but also improve the overall quality of patient care.
Safety is a fundamental concern in healthcare, and medical product advancements have made significant contributions in this area too. Sterile equipment, single-use disposable items, and infection prevention technologies have reduced the risk of healthcare-associated infections, ensuring patient safety and well-being.
